In ____, several sets of alleles control the phenotype and each dominant allele present codes for a product which has a quantita
tatuchka [14]

Answer:

Polygenic inheritance

Explanation:

Polygenic inheritance occurs when a genetic trait is regulated by more than one genes. All the alleles of these genes together determine the phenotype of the organism for the polygenic trait. Here, the phenotype is regulated by the total number of dominant alleles for all the genes that regulate a polygene trait.

For example, human skin color is a polygenic trait. The final phenotype depends on the total number of dominant alleles of all the genes that regulate the skin color in human.
